RI wins technology awards
JAKARTA: Indonesia could match the rest of the Asia-Pacific
countries in mastering information technology, a minister said on
Tuesday.
State Minister for Communication and Information Syamsul
Mu'arif said he had reason to be optimistic after an Indonesian
delegation won three awards at the Asia-Pacific software
technology competition in Kuala Lumpur last week.
"This achievement gives up pride as it proves our competence
in software development," Syamsul said after opening the APEC
workshop on e-business and supply chain management here.
The Indonesian delegates, comprising telematics champions, won
The Best Research and Development award and merit awards on
tourism and industrial application of 10 categories they
contested.
Syamsul said the Indonesian government would further boost the
information technology as it had been acknowledged as one of the
movers of world's economy. -- Antara
